LINK coins are worth paying attention to. Let's look at the on-chain data performance across these four dimensions. The weekly chart shows bottom characteristics, and the profit ratio indicator indicates that the profit margins of holders are shrinking—what does this often mean? Selling pressure is easing. The MVRV indicator is at a relatively low level, suggesting that market sentiment has not fully recovered. More interestingly, the number of new addresses is increasing, indicating new funds are entering the market. When these data points are combined, it suggests that the market may be brewing a rebound. The bottom range is forming, so paying attention to the performance at this level could present opportunities.
